D4041 Miter Saw Stand Instructions

Adjusting Work Stand Extension Arms

1. Slide the extension arms out to their maximum reach

and place a straight 2x4 across the miter saw table

and rollers.

2. Loosen the crossbar knobs and rotate the roller

assemblies until the rollers almost touch the 2x4, as

shown in

Figure 6. Then loosen the roller assembly

lock knobs, slide the rollers up to touch the 2x4, and

re-tighten the lock knobs.

Folding Miter Saw Stand for Storage

1. Remove the support braces, retract the extension

arms and rotate the support rollers flat.

2. Push in the locking pins shown in Figure 7 and fold

the legs up into the stand.
